Do’s And Don’ts For Homeowners Managing With Water Damage
Water offers life, yet water breach on some parts where it's not meant to be can result in damages and also inconvenience. It can peel off away the surface as well as wear down the material's foundation if the water seeps right into your framework. Mold and mildew and also mildew additionally thrive in a wet setting, which can be harmful for your and also your family's health and wellness. Furthermore, residences with water damages scent old as well as musty.

Water can originate from several sources like tropical storms, floods, burst pipes, leakages, as well as sewer issues. If you have water damages, it's far better to have a functioning expertise of safety and security precautions. Here are a few guidelines on how to handle water damage.

Do Prioritize Residence Insurance Policy Coverage



Seasonal water damages can originate from floods, seasonal rains, and also wind. There is likewise an occurrence of a sudden flood, whether it came from a faulty pipeline that all of a sudden breaks right into your home. To shield your house, obtain home insurance policy that covers both acts of God such as natural calamities, and also emergency situations like broken plumbing.

Do Not Neglect to Shut Off Energies



When calamity strikes and you remain in a flood-prone location, turn off the main electrical circuit. Turning off the power prevents
electrical shocks when water is available in as water serves as a conductor. Don't fail to remember to switch off the primary water line valve as a way to prevent even more damage.
Maintain your furnishings steady as they can relocate about and also cause extra damage if the floodwaters are getting high.

Do Remain Proactive as well as Heed Weather Signals



If you live in an area tormented by floods, remain aggressive and ready at all times. Pay attention to the information as well as discharge warnings if you live near a body of water like a river, lake, or creek .

Do Not Overlook the Roof



Before the weather condition turns terrible and also for the worse, do a roofing examination. A far better habit is to have an annual roof covering inspection to reduce future troubles and also complicated problems. A great roofing without any holes as well as leaks can be an excellent guard against a tool and also the rainfall to prevent rain damage. Your roofing professional ought to look after the faulty seamless gutters or any other indications of damage or weakening. An examination will certainly prevent water from flowing down your wall surfaces and saturating your ceiling.

Do Take Notice Of Little Leaks



There are red flags that can attract your interest as well as indicate to you some weakened pipelines in your residence. Signs of red flags in your pipes consist of gurgling paint, peeling wallpaper, water touches, water discolorations, or leaking audios behind the wall surfaces. Repair work and also examine your plumbing repaired before it results in substantial damage to your house, funds, as well as an individual headache.

Do Not Panic in Case of a Burst Pipeline



Timing is crucial when it comes to water damages. If a pipeline ruptureds in your home, instantly shut off your primary water valve to reduce off the resource as well as protect against even more damages. Call a trustworthy water damages reconstruction expert for aid.

When are Water Mitigation Services Needed?




Water intrusion can come from small sources like a dishwasher leak or larger ones like rainwater causing inches of standing water in a basement. Other instances of damage that call for water mitigation services include:



  • Sewer backup, sump pump failure, or clogged toilets


  • Toilet wax seal failure


  • Shower pan corrosion


  • Pipe leaks and ruptures


  • Washer or icemaker line breaks


  • HVAC drain line blockage


  • A leaking roof


  • Moisture behind walls


  • Foundation cracks


  • Mold


  • Mold is a good example to illustrate how water mitigation works. We’ve often found that clients we do mold remediation services for had existing water damage issues that ended up leading to the mold damage. When performing water mitigation we look for what’s causing the water problem and for ways to stop mold before it multiplies and becomes a bigger concern.



    Are You Currently Experiencing a Water Disaster?




    If you’re in the middle of a water intrusion disaster, here are some important dos and don’ts to follow:



    Don’ts:



  • Safety first! Do not enter a room with standing water until the electricity has been turned off!


  • A regular household vacuum should never be used to pick up water.


  • Never use electrical appliance if standing on a wet floor or carpet.


  • Leave visible mold alone.


  • Dos:



  • Call a water mitigation professional as soon as possible. Mold and other damage can begin within hours of a water intrusion.


  • Mop and blot up as much water as possible.


  • Remove non-attached floor coverings and mats but leave wall-to-wall carpeting removal to a pro.


  • If there are window coverings like draperies that touch the water, loop them through a hanger and put them up on the rod.


  • Remove wet cushions to dry and wipe down soaked furniture.


  • Move valuables like paintings, photos, and art objects to a dry location. Books should be left tightly packed on shelves until it’s determined if they need specialized drying.


  • Prop open closets, cabinets, and drawers to allow them to air out.
